In Babylonian clay tablets (c. 1700–1500 bce) modern historians have discovered problems whose solutions indicate that the Pythagorean theorem and some special triads were known more than a thousand years before Euclid. A PTFE hose with a convoluted lining offers far greater flexibility than a smoothbore equivalent, with a bend radius as low as 18mm and a superior flex fatigue life even at extreme temperatures (-60°C to +260°C). Convoluted Teflon hoses are manufactured with smooth, rounded, helical shaped convolutions which help to promote easy cleaning and self-draining for the ultimate high purity, convoluted hose.
